Bottle. Hazy dark red to brown. Fairly aromatic hop perfume, light vanilla, wood and rum note. Medium to full mellow body. Dry wood and rum spiciness, fresh chocolate and roast notes, light molassis sweetness, almonds, flowery and light herbal hops. Very nice balance between the aged and the fresh components, lovely!

Bottle. Brown color with soapy white head. Aroma is rum, caramel, vanilla, mild grassiness, cocoa. Taste is cocoa, rum, grassy-leafy, quite bitter in the back, but not just hops, also dark chocolate. The barrel is very well-integrated. Oily mouthfeel with low carbonation. Chapeau, Paul, chapeau!
